The ingredients needed to make Meditteranean Curry Stirfry:
  1. Make ready 1 Medium Butternut squash, peeled and cut into "chips"
  2. Prepare 4 Filleted chicken breasts, cut into strips
  3. Prepare 1 Onion, sliced into semi circles
  4. Take 1/2 head Cabbage, shredded into bite sizes pieces
  5. Get 1 tsp Crushed garlic
  6. Take 30 ml Thick soya sauce
  7. Take 1 tsp Chicken spice
  8. Prepare 1 tsp Ground nutmeg
  9. Make ready 1 tsp Hot curry powder
  10. Get 1 tsp Ground Cumin
  11. Make ready 1 tsp Ground coriander
  12. Get 410 grams Chopped tomatoes (1 tin)
  13. Make ready 125 ml Cream
  14. Get 1/2 Lime
  15. Prepare 2 tbsp Coconut oil
  16. Prepare 2 tbsp Hot fruit chutney

Instructions to make Meditteranean Curry Stirfry:
  1. Marinade the chicken strips in the soy sauce, crushed garlic, chicken spice and the juice of half a lime for 30 minutes or longer.
  2. You can do your chopping now while the chicken is marinading 😊
  3. Once the chicken is marinaded, in a hot pan, heat the coconut oil and put in the chicken strips. Stirfry for about 5 minutes or until cooked through. Remove from pan and reserve until later.
  4. To the hot pan, add the onion strips and cook for about 5 minutes, stirring constantly.
  5. Next, add the butternut squash strips to the pan and sprinkle the curry powder, nutmeg, coriander and cumin over them. Turn down the heat to a simmer and cook until the butternut is a little tender, but still crunchy. You may need to add a little water if the pan becomes too dry. Don't let it burn :-)!
  6. Pour in the chopped tomatoes with juices and stir well.
  7. Cook until the butternut is tender, but not too squishy, then add the cabbage. Stir through and simmer until the cabbage is heated through, but still crunchy.
  8. Add the fruit chutney and stir through well.
  9. Then add the cream and stir through well. Simmer for a couple of minutes, and then it's ready to serve!
  10. Serve with rice or noodles or anything else you fancy 😊
